What makes an implementation of K2 more attractive than an implementation of K3, K4, K5, K6, K7 or K9? Ref: https://wiki.k-language.dev/wiki/Resources/By_Version and https://wiki.k-language.dev/wiki/Running_K
Note: I've played with K, but I am confused about the differences between all the many versions.
K2 and K3 are essentially the same language; minor revisions. K3 notably removed the "electric GUI" system.
K4 is the internal implementation language hidden inside of Q/Kdb+. It's a significant divergence from K3 in many ways and intentionally does not have official documentation.
K5/K6 were experimental testbed languages that Arthur Whitney never openly published, but binaries were available to selected individuals. They also have divergences from K3 but are closer to a progression from K3 than from K4. Lots of primitives were shuffled around and added or removed, but one of the biggest enhancements- in my opinion- is that K5 made dictionaries a fully general datatype, with arbitrary-type keys, overloads for many operators, and a conforming "algebra". It also never had complete documentation.
K7/K9 are another large set of divergences, and neither have been anywhere close to complete, stable, general-purpose releases. Among many other changes, K7 rearranged the symbols for adverbs and flirted with the use of unicode characters, making its intelligibility to K2-K6 programmers a bit of a leap.
K2 is a sensible choice for a ground-up reimplementation, because it has by far the most detailed reference manual. My K5/K6 interpreter started as K2, following this manual. I then "grew it" in the direction of K5 based on the scant information I could find online, and then later based on interactive reverse-engineering of the behavior of K5 and K6. Most of the people with professional experience in K today are either familiar with K2/K3, with K4, or with both.
It has the most comprehensive documentation that I have access to (a reference manual, a programmer’s guide, and an extension author’s reference), plus we know it’s stable (unlike, say, k9, which has several incompatible versions, including some from the same vendor)
